Responsibilities:

* Manage and oversee all financial aspects of assigned projects, including cost control, budget management, and financial reporting.

* Prepare accurate and detailed cost estimates and bills of quantities.

* Monitor and manage contractual agreements, ensuring compliance and mitigating risks.

* Collaborate closely with project managers, engineers, and subcontractors to assess and control costs.

* Evaluate and negotiate subcontractor agreements and variations.

* Provide regular financial updates and reports to senior management.

* Assist in the resolution of disputes and claims.

* Mentor and guide junior members of the quantity surveying team
